Can ducks eat any fish?

Yes, ducks do eat fish. Ducks consume not only fish but also their eggs. Diving ducks feed deeper in the water and typically eat more fish or crustaceans. In fact, some species of duck such as mergansers with narrow, toothed bills, primarily eat fish.

Are ducks bad for ponds?

Having too many waterfowl on a pond can damage the pond’s ecosystem, creating unhealthy living conditions. In particular, excessive numbers of ducks can speed bank erosion, as they use their bills to dig in the soft areas around the pond in search of food.

What do ducks eat in a pond?

Depending on the duck, they consume an impressive variety of foods: earthworms, snails, slugs, mollusks, small fish, fish eggs, small crustaceans, grass, herbaceous plants, leaves, aquatic plants (green parts and the roots), algae, amphibians (tadpoles, frogs, salamanders, etc.), insects, seeds, grains, berries and Dec 10, 2018.

What can ducks not eat?

DON’T: Feed ducks bread or junk food. Foods like bread and crackers have no nutritional value to ducks and can cause malnutrition and painful deformities if consumed too much. DO: Feed ducks cracked corn, oats, rice, birdseed, frozen peas, chopped lettuce, or sliced grapes.

What will eat my koi fish?

Land predators: cats are the most common Koi killer in urban areas but some of the more wild Koi predators are raccoons, opossums, beavers, muskrats, foxes, otters, and sometimes even bears will take advantage of an unprotected Koi pond.

Do fish eat duck poop?

Fish Cultivation and Biofilters With ponds that are a half-acre or larger, you can also raise edible fish such as carp or catfish. Because they are typically bottom feeders, these fish will consume duck manure and help filter the water.

What is poisonous to ducks?

There are many edible flowers, but also some toxic ones including buttercup, daffodill, iris, lilies, lily of the valley, lupine, poppies, sweet peas and tulips. Most weeds and herbs are safe for your ducks to eat, but milkweed, pennyroyal and vetch can all be toxic. Onions in large amounts can also be toxic.

Can ducks eat uncooked rice?

Ducks can eat any type of rice, raw or cooked, but we recommend limiting the serving size to no more than 2 ounces per day. Brown rice will be more nutritious than white rice. Cooked rice is easier to digest but will have lower nutritional value and will attract insects.

What do ducks eat naturally?

Dabbling ducks, like the Pacific Black Duck (Anas superciliosa), are mainly vegetarian. They feed on the seeds of aquatic plants supplemented with small crustaceans, molluscs and aquatic insects.
